The most dangerous myth about steel body armor — particularly AR500 steel plates — is that stopping a bullet means the threat is completely neutralized. It isn’t. When a high-velocity round strikes a steel plate, the bullet doesn’t simply stop and fall to the ground. It fragments. Those fragments, along with pieces of the bullet jacket and core, can ricochet outward and upward toward your face, neck, and arms. This phenomenon is called spall and fragmentation, and it’s the single most important thing you need to understand before choosing steel protection.
The good news is that spall and fragmentation are manageable with proper plate coating. Quality AR500 steel plates come with a spall-catching coating — typically polyurea or a similar material — that dramatically reduces fragmentation hazard. Don’t let this risk steer you away from steel entirely. Let it steer you toward buying quality-coated plates from reputable manufacturers. An uncoated steel plate is genuinely dangerous. A properly coated one is a different story.
Another persistent myth is that all steel plates are the same. They aren’t. The grade of steel, its thickness, and its heat treatment process all determine whether a plate will meet Level III body armor standards under the NIJ (National Institute of Justice) rating system. Level III body armor is designed to defeat rifle calibers including 7.62x51mm NATO, making it appropriate for a wide range of civilian and professional applications. When shopping, always verify NIJ certification and never assume a plate meets a rating just because a seller claims it does.
Steel vs. Ceramic: Which Is Actually Better?
This might be the most hotly contested question in the armor world, and the honest answer is: it depends on your priorities. The steel vs ceramic body armor debate isn’t a matter of one being universally superior. It’s a matter of tradeoffs.
Steel is dense and heavy. Ceramic armor plates are lighter but more fragile. A ceramic plate that takes a direct hit may crack, compromising its structural integrity for subsequent impacts. Steel plates, by contrast, can typically handle multiple hits to the same area, though repeated strikes to a single point can eventually compromise any plate. For users who need sustained multi-hit capability and can tolerate added weight, steel makes a compelling argument. For those who prioritize mobility and extended wear, ceramic plates often win.
Body armor weight comparison matters enormously for real-world use. A typical Level III steel plate runs between 7 and 9 pounds per plate, while comparable ceramic plates might weigh 5 to 7 pounds. That difference — 4 to 8 pounds across a front and back plate carrier setup — adds up fast over a long day. It affects how quickly you move, how tired you get, and how much other gear you can carry. Take weight seriously when making your decision.
Level IV plates represent the highest NIJ civilian armor rating, designed to defeat armor-piercing rifle rounds including .30 caliber AP ammunition. Most Level IV plates are ceramic, though some advanced composite materials exist. Steel plates generally do not achieve Level IV certification under standard testing. If defeating armor-piercing rounds is a priority for your threat assessment, ceramic is almost certainly the right direction.
Setting Up Your Plate Carrier the Right Way
Even the best plates become far less effective with poor plate carrier setup. This is where many buyers make their second big mistake — they invest in quality armor and then undermine it with a poorly fitted carrier or incorrect plate placement.
Plates should sit high on the chest, covering the vital zone. A common rule of thumb is that the top of your plate should sit roughly at your sternal notch — that small indent at the base of your throat. Many users wear their plates too low, leaving the heart and upper lung field poorly protected. Your plate carrier should be snug but allow full range of motion for your arms. If you can’t raise your rifle to a shooting position comfortably, your carrier is either too tight or poorly adjusted.
Side plates are worth considering for users who anticipate lateral threats. They add weight and cost, but they close a significant protection gap that front and back plates alone don’t address. It’s a tradeoff worth evaluating honestly based on your intended use.

Steel body armor — especially quality AR500 steel plates with proper spall mitigation coatings — offers excellent multi-hit durability at a price point that makes protection genuinely accessible. It’s heavier than ceramic, but it’s also harder to damage through rough handling, won’t crack if dropped, and doesn’t carry the shelf-life concerns that come with soft armor or some ceramic systems.
Ceramic armor plates make sense when weight is a primary concern or when Level IV protection against armor-piercing ammunition is required. They demand more careful handling and should be inspected regularly for hairline cracks and structural damage.
Whichever material you choose, never skip NIJ certification verification, never buy uncoated steel plates, and always invest time in proper plate carrier setup. The armor is only as good as the system surrounding it.
